Campbell Resources identifies the vertical continuity of a high-grade mineralized zone at Copper Rand

MONTREAL, May 21 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- Campbell Resources Inc.
(TSX: CCH, OTC Bulletin Board: CBLRF) today reported that its
ongoing drilling program at the Copper Rand mine has the vertical
continuity of higher-grade mineralized ore that run parallel and
approximately 500 feet south of the main ore body. This ore zone
was developed and mined on the 4,690 foot level, to a height of 60
feet, in first quarter of 2008. "Our drilling results at Copper
Rand continue to be extremely encouraging," said Andre Fortier,
Campbell's President and Chief Executive Officer. "Results to date
confirm the presence of material grading more than 4% Cu
(non-diluted) and will allow the on-going development of this zone.
These latest results of our exploration program-coupled with the
confirmation of the expansion of a mineralized zone at the 4850
level that the Company reported on May 1st of this year-underscore
the potential of the Copper Rand mine." Hole 469 R 153, 225 feet
above level 4690, has a core length of 13.1 feet (true width: 5.4
feet) and returned cut grades of 4.72% Cu and 0.118 oz. Au/t. Hole
469 R 154, 154 feet above level 4690, has a core length of 10.6
feet (true width: 6,8 feet) and returned cut grades of 4.92% Cu and
0.030 oz. Au/t. Hole 469 R 155, 92 feet above level 4690, has a
core length of 8.3 feet (true width: 6.6 feet) and returned cut
grades of 3.99% Cu and 0.054 oz. Au/t. Hole 469 R 158A, 172 feet
above level 4690 and 45 feet west of first three holes, has a core
length of 16.1 feet (true width: 8.3 feet) and returned cut grades
of 4.20% Cu and 0.052 oz Au/t. Campbell will continue drilling in
the area to further define the vertical and horizontal extent of
this mineralized zone and to establish estimated yield. The
qualified person, Valere Larouche, eng.-geologist, is the Chief
Geologist for Campbell Resources Inc. Analysis was conducted at the
Campbell Resources laboratory in Chibougamau, Quebec. Campbell
Resources Inc. concentrates on the development and exploitation of
copper and gold mining properties in the Chibougamau region of
Quebec. The geographical grouping of its operations allows the
Company to realize economies of scale and to focus development
within access to existing infrastructures. Campbell's main
operations include the Copper Rand and Merrill mines, the Corner
Bay project and the Copper Rand mill. The Company's headquarters
are located in Montreal, Quebec. Certain information contained in
